Consideration was given to the two-server queuing system with resequencing buffer and customer resequencing to which a Markov customer flow arrives. The resequencing buffer has also an infinite capacity. The time of customer servicing by each server has the same phasetype distribution. A recurrent algorithm was proposed for calculation of the joint stationary distribution of the numbers of customers in the buffer and resequencing buffer. The stationary distributions of the customer sojourn time in the system and resequencing buffer were obtained in terms of the Laplace–Stieltjes transform in the form of infinite sums. Examples of calculations of the established relations were given.
